Key Responsibilities of the Medical Device Bluetooth Connectivity Engineer – San Diego, CA

Bluetooth System Design & Development: Design and implement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) connectivity solutions for medical devices. Develop and optimize Bluetooth communication systems that meet the stringent requirements of the healthcare industry, ensuring high reliability and seamless integration with other devices and systems.

Cross-Functional Collaboration: Work closely with hardware, software, and regulatory teams to ensure that Bluetooth connectivity aligns with medical device requirements. Collaborate with product development teams to define technical specifications and validate Bluetooth solutions in real-world medical environments.

Device Testing & Validation: Perform rigorous testing and validation of Bluetooth connectivity in medical devices, ensuring compliance with healthcare standards and regulatory requirements. Troubleshoot and resolve any connectivity issues, ensuring optimal performance in a wide range of medical applications.

Compliance & Standards Adherence: Ensure Bluetooth connectivity solutions comply with industry standards such as IEC 60601 and ISO 13485. Stay up-to-date with regulatory changes and best practices in medical device connectivity to maintain product certification and ensure market readiness.

What Remuneration Can You Expect from This Job?

As the Medical Device Bluetooth Connectivity Engineer in San Diego, CA, you can expect a competitive compensation package tailored to attract top talent in the field. The remuneration for this role generally includes:

  1. Base Salary

The base salary for a Bluetooth Connectivity Engineer in the medical device industry varies depending on factors such as experience, skills, and company size. For this role, the annual base salary typically ranges from $85,000 to $130,000. Top candidates with significant experience and specialized expertise can expect higher compensation.

  1. Performance-Based Bonuses

In addition to a base salary, you may be eligible for annual performance-based bonuses. These bonuses are usually tied to individual and company performance, including the successful implementation of Bluetooth connectivity solutions, meeting project deadlines, and improving device functionality. Bonuses can range from 10% to 20% of the base salary.

Total Compensation Potential

Taking into account base salary, bonuses, stock options, and benefits, the total annual compensation for a Medical Device Bluetooth Connectivity Engineer can range from $95,000 to $160,000, with top-tier packages exceeding this range for candidates with advanced skills and experience.
